Adding the Controller to an Existing System

In this scenario, you are adding an Adaptec RAID controller to a
system that already has a Windows 2000 operating system. To install
the driver
1
Create a driver floppy disk using the Adaptec RAID Installation CD.
To create the disk
a
Insert the Adaptec RAID Installation CD in your drive.
b
Boot from the CD. The CD loads a Linux kernel that is used
to manage all of its functions.
